Key Responsibilities:
Develop and maintain accurate inventory forecasts using production schedules, historical data, and future forecasts
Raise, schedule, and maintain purchase orders to meet production demands
Liaise with suppliers to ensure timely delivery of materials
Monitor stock levels and implement strategies to minimise excess or obsolete inventory
Analyse data to identify trends and support supply chain improvements
Work closely with production, engineering, and quality teams to align material planning with operational goals
Produce and present inventory performance reports to stakeholders
